> Summary: Introduce an API for stable values, which are objects that
> hold immutable data. Stable values are treated as constants by the
> JVM, enabling the same performance optimizations that are enabled
> by declaring a field final. Compared to final fields, however,
> stable values offer greater flexibility as to the timing of their
> initialization. This is a preview API.
